Output 76a5edc360257ecbd917c85e51b7d3f22957de5e9917ad55be042575f27f1391:1

value
34188620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f825ee4b43c49ed12d6959a097e4a92a18381297 OP_EQUAL
address
3QK6wbfDJ4MUCuMgBEMx2Ljhi8qKsSvAbQ
transaction
76a5edc360257ecbd917c85e51b7d3f22957de5e9917ad55be042575f27f1391
spent
true